The Caribbean Tourism Organization and the Caribbean Hotel Association have announced the start of their new Caribbean branding program. The aim is to raise awareness of the diversity of vacation experiences and facilities throughout the region, all linked with one identifiable Caribbean logo.
The creation of this new branding effort began in October 2005 with the signing of a Memorandum of Understanding and Cooperation by the CTO Chairman, Hon. Pamela C. Richards, and CHA President, Berthia Parle, followed by the formulation of plans under the dual direction of the CTO Secretary General and the Director General of CHA. Those plans have resulted in the creation of a “One Caribbean” strategy for extending the Caribbean brand.
Puerto Rico, Bahamas, St. Kitts, US Virgin Islands, and Sandals and Beaches Resorts have signed on as charter partners and will be including the logo in their advertising.
